Care Plan for Osteogenesis Imperfecta Management
Category: Orthopedics
Assessment
Patient presents with frequent bone fractures and a history of Osteogenesis Imperfecta (OI).
Diagnosis
Risk for injury related to bone fragility.
Goals
Patient will remain free from new fractures during the care period. Patient will demonstrate understanding of safety measures to prevent injury.
Interventions
Assess for signs of new fractures and provide appropriate immobilization if necessary. Educate patient and caregivers on safety measures to prevent falls and injuries. Encourage participation in low-impact exercises to strengthen muscles and support bone health. Administer prescribed medications to improve bone density and reduce fracture risk.
Rationale
These interventions aim to prevent fractures, promote safety, and enhance overall bone health.
Evaluation
Patient's fracture frequency will be monitored, and adherence to safety measures will be assessed during follow-up visits.
